What are the must-see historical places and other sights in Ollantaytambo?
Ollantaytambo is notable for landmarks like Ollantaytambo Archaeological Site, Pinkuylluna Mountain Granaries, and Historic Sanctuary of Machu Picchu. Natural beauty is on display at Cerro Pinculluna, Musqa Pukyo Terraces, and Inti Punku Sun Gate. A couple of additional sights to add to your agenda are Plaza de Armas and Inca Bridge.

What is the difference between a historic hotel and a heritage hotel?
You'll often hear the term "heritage hotel" in Asia and Europe, wheareas the term "historic hotel" is more commonly used in the U.S. overall though the terms are similar. The physical building and architecture of historic hotels tend to be the most important aspect. For a heritage hotel, it's mainly the cultural value along with how it influenced the community.
